Ferrari says Massa to be on track next week

    ROME, Oct. 7 (Xinhua) -- Formula One team Ferrari announced on its website on Wednesday that Brazilian Felipe Massa will be back on track next week after a serious injury suffered less than three months ago.

    "Early next week, maybe even on Monday, Felipe will finally get back on the track in a real Formula 1 single-seater, a F2007 with Bridgestone tyres used in GP2," said the Italian team.

    Massa, who was hit by bouncing debris during qualifying in the Hungarian Grand Prix in July, is recovering from a life-threatening head injury.

    He has not driven a Formula One car since the accident but arrived at Ferrari's Maranello factory on Monday to improve his fitness and work in the race simulator.
